/** * Modals are independent windows that slide in from off-screen. */ .modal { position: fixed; z-index: $zindex-modal; top: 0; width: 100%; min-height: 100%; overflow: hidden; background-color: $modal-bg-color; // Start hidden opacity: 0; // Start it down low -webkit-transform: translate3d(0, 100%, 0); transform: translate3d(0, 100%, 0); // Active modal &.active { -webkit-transform: translate3d(0, 0%, 0); transform: translate3d(0, 0%, 0); opacity: 1; height: 100%; } }